
Xbox Game Pass August: Grounded 2, Wuchang and Tony Hawk Headline the New Additions
Xbox Game Pass August brings a powerful set of new games for all tastes. This month, Microsoft introduces a survival sequel, a new soulslike experience, and a nostalgic skateboarding remaster. Whether you prefer solo adventures or online multiplayer, August has you covered.
Grounded 2 – Early Access
Obsidian Entertainment returns with Grounded 2, the anticipated sequel to its backyard survival hit. Available in early access from August 6, it expands the base-building and combat with richer biomes, new insects, and improved co-op mechanics.
The game now supports dynamic weather, seasonal events, and branching storylines, pushing the sandbox genre to new levels. Xbox players will enjoy seamless multiplayer syncing and better AI pathing across all modes.
Wuchang: Fallen Feathers
Arriving as a day-one launch on Game Pass, Wuchang: Fallen Feathers is a dark, soulslike RPG set in a supernatural Ming dynasty. It combines tight melee combat, boss-heavy encounters, and branching progression systems in a hauntingly beautiful world.
Created in Unreal Engine 5, Wuchang offers cinematic graphics and supports both 60FPS Performance Mode and 4K Fidelity Mode on Series X. Expect deep lore and punishing difficulty.
Tony Hawk’s Pro Skater 3+4 Remastered
The final major addition this month is Tony Hawk’s Pro Skater 3+4 Remastered. Updated with enhanced physics, new animations, and online multiplayer, the package revives two of the most iconic skateboarding titles ever made.
With full controller remapping, split-screen support, and a dynamic trick system, it’s a love letter to fans and a perfect entry point for newcomers.
